Outdoor apparel manufacturer AFTCO today released an 11-minute film titled "Swim A Bait," featuring California anglers Paul Bailey and Pat Touey. The adage "big bait, big fish" is the guiding principle for swimbait fishing, firmly centered on catching the biggest bass in the lake, armed with the largest baits from your tackle box.
Bailey and Touey have built their livelihoods around an obsession with the big swimbait bite. Cut from a similar cloth and hailing from Northern California, they were fortunate to nurture their passion for bass fishing in the epicenter of big bait swimbait fishing. They've invested countless hours on the water chasing the biggest fish in the lake. With experience in both tournament fishing and trophy hunting, they are seasoned veterans in the game, adept at employing swimbaits whenever the opportunity presents itself.
